努力做到最好英語作文1

They say Make the best of a bad situation . But I believe the bad situation makes the best of you. Even the irritations of life can be useful. President Abraham Lincoln showed us how this is so.

 努力做到最好英語作文

他們說,做最壞的情況。但我相信逆境會讓你做到最好。即使生命的刺激也可能是有用的。亞伯拉罕林肯總統就向我們展示了這一點。

One of his cabinet appointees, Edwin Stanton, frequently found flaws with the president and criticized him ---- sometimes in public. Lincoln seemed to show excessive patience with him. The president was asked why he kept such a man in a high level position.

他被任命爲內閣,埃德溫斯坦頓,經常發現總統的缺點並指責他--有時甚至在公共場合。林肯對他似乎一直都很忍讓。總統被問到爲什麼要把這樣一個人放在一個高水平的位置

Lincoln characteristically responded with a story. He told about a time he was visiting with an old farmer. He noticed a big horsefly biting the flank of the farmer s horse. Lincoln said he reached over to brush the fly away. As he did so, the farmer stopped him and cautioned, Don t do that, friend. That horsefly is the only thing keeping this old horse moving.

林肯的用很特別的故事回答他。他說有一次他去拜訪一個老農夫。他注意到一個大馬蠅在咬農夫旁邊的馬。林肯說他伸手把它趕走。當他這樣做的時候,農民攔住他,說,不這樣做,朋友。那隻馬蠅是唯一能讓這匹老馬活動。

Even life s many irritations and problems have their place. They may cause us to change directions. Or prod us to greater achievement. Or keep us moving along when it s easier to go nowhere.

即使生活的'許多煩惱和問題都有自己的用處。他們或許會讓我們改變方向。或促使我們取得更大的成就。或者讓我們一直往前,當去哪裏都不容易的時候。

Are you simply making the best of a bad situation, or will it make the best of you?

你是在爲最壞的情況做打算,還是會做最好的你?
